Leverage Budget Management Apps
Besides basic expense tracking, various budgeting apps let a user automatically set up bill reminders and savings goals that help one keep organized and proactive with their money. Through analytics and visual reports that budgeting apps allow, one instantaneously finds where one has been overspending and where one can afford to cut back.
Tools such as Mint and YNAB have been tailored to give you an overview of where your money is going. That overview shouldn’t be complicated to read and should let you see exactly where your money is going.
Based on that information, you can adjust your spending to properly fit your goals. You can link them up to your bank account, credit cards, and even investment portfolios to give you an all-in-one view of where your financial health is.

Automate Expense Categorization
While manual expense tracking used to be a very cumbersome exercise, an iOS app has made this easier with its auto-categorization features. The list includes the likes of Expensify and Goodbudget, both using machine learning to budget your expenses into groceries, dining, entertainment, and many others.
By automating this leg of financial tracking, users are saved from having to manually key in every transaction that costs them a lot of time. Auto categorization also ensures that the spending reports are more accurate and makes budgeting easier.
Over time, the application learns your spending habits and even offers more realistic insights for fine-tuning the strategy of financial management.
Use Bill-Tracking Tools
Failure to pay bills tends to be one of the leading causes of falling behind on a financial schedule. There are so many iOS apps out there, such as Bills Monitor and Prism, that do some of the best bill tracking and will let the user know exactly when it is time to pay their bills and then automate them directly from the device. These applications ensure you never miss a payment meaning, you are not only up-to-date with your finance but also your credit score is maintained or improved.
Beyond tracking due dates, bill-tracking tools provide an overall picture of upcoming financial obligations. It enables foresight into planning for the future. With the help of popular expense management apps, this proactive approach that financial optimization is achieved saves you from paying late fees and other penalties that could set you back.
Incorporate Investment Tracking
Applications such as Personal Capital and Acorns allow users in real-time to manage and track their investments. You will be able to see right next to your everyday expenses how well your stocks, bonds, or mutual funds are doing by connecting investment accounts to these apps.
The apps come with extra tools that allow the user to determine their risk tolerance and suggest asset allocations in line with financial goals. That is in essence, expense tracking and financial advising on your iPhone. Such a holistic approach will ensure that besides day-to-day expense management, financial growth in the long run is also catered for.
Utilize Tax Preparation Tools
Apps like TurboTax and TaxSlayer allow users to track deductible expenses throughout the year so they can maximize those returns when the time comes. Many of these apps will even link with other financial tracking tools to help make categorizing those transactions that qualify for tax deductions a whole lot easier.
Tax preparation apps guide one through the overwhelming process of filing returns, breaking up all the steps involved in the process. You can efficiently and effectively file your taxes by just keeping your books of account up-to-date and organized throughout the year by avoiding costly errors and missed deductions.
